Overview

CVE-2006-1870 is a high-severity vulnerability affecting oracle database_server. It was published on April 20, 2006 and has a CVSS 2.0 base score of 9.0 (HIGH).

This vulnerability has a CVSS 2.0 base score of 9.0, rated HIGH. It can be exploited remotely over the network. Some level of privileges is required for exploitation.

Technical Description

Unspecified vulnerability in Oracle Database Server 8.1.7.4, 9.0.1.5, 9.2.0.7, 10.1.0.5, and 10.2.0.2 has unknown impact and attack vectors in the Export component, aka Vuln# DB05. NOTE: details are unavailable from Oracle, but as of 20060427, they have not publicly commented on whether DB05 is the same issue as CVE-2006-2081.
